BGP BMP, le mouchard sympathique de ton routeur 

Tu as déjà perdu 3h à chercher un BGP hijack… alors qu’une solution gratuite t’observait en silence ? Tu crois que ton routeur dort tranquille, peinard dans son rack ?

Détrompe-toi 😈 — depuis quelques années, il y a un petit espion officiel qui observe tout ce qu’il fait : le BGP Monitoring Protocol, alias BMP.

🧠 C’est quoi ce truc ?
BMP, c’est un protocole défini par l’IETF (RFC 7854) qui permet de surveiller l’activité BGP d’un routeur sans lui casser les pieds (ni les sessions).
En clair : ton routeur continue à faire du BGP, pendant que BMP envoie tous les petits secrets de ses peers à un collecteur externe.
Pas de changement de politique, pas de routes injectées, pas de stress 😌 Juste une belle télémétrie passive comme on l’aime.

🔍 Ce que BMP t’envoie sur un plateau d’argent :
🥪 Les routes vues par chaque pair (Route Monitoring)
🚦 Les Peer Up / Peer Down (parce qu’un BGP qui flap, ça se fête 🥳)
📊 Des stats sur ton instance BGP
🪞 Du mirroring de mises à jour BGP pour les curieux
💬 Et même un petit “au revoir” poli (Termination Message) quand la session coupe

🧩 À quoi ça sert ?
Si tu bosses dans un FAI ou un réseau d’entreprise bien velu, tu veux probablement :

✅ Visualiser en temps réel les changements de routage,
✅ Détecter un route leak ou un hijack avant que tout Internet ne panique,
✅ Alimenter ton stack de monitoring (OpenBMP, pmacct, Telegraf, ou ton collector maison maison™).

Bref, BMP te permet de voir ce que ton routeur voit, sans te mêler de sa vie privée.

⚙️ Côté technique :
Transport : TCP (port 1790, pas celui du café ☕)
Encodage : binaire (pour les vrais 😎)
Sécurité : souvent via TLS, parce qu’on n’envoie pas ses routes en clair à n’importe qui.

💡 En résumé
Le BGP BMP, c’est un peu le “journal intime du routeur” 📔 :
Il écrit tout, il partage tout, et il t’évite les mauvaises surprises.
Alors la prochaine fois que tu veux “voir ce que ton BGP pense”, ne sniffe pas les updates à la sauvage… Demande gentiment à BMP. 😏

👉 Et toi, tu l’utilises déjà dans ton réseau ?
(OpenBMP ? pmacct ? Une solution maison en Python parce que “c’est plus fun” ? 🐍) Raconte-moi ton setup, ça m’intéresse ! 💬

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*